Combine flour, brown sugar, oatmeal, and cinnamon in a bowl.
Cut in the oleo (margarine) until the mixture resembles coarse crumbs.
Toss 1 cup of the crumb mixture with the sweet potatoes in a 1-quart casserole dish.
Spread fresh cranberries on top of the sweet potato mixture.
Sprinkle the remaining crumb mixture evenly over the cranberries.
Bake in a preheated oven at 350°F (175°C) for 35 minutes, or until golden brown.
